When a perfectly ordinary evening takes a macabre turn, Phillip Daniels finds himself in an unimaginable predicament: there is a dead body in his apartment. This sharp-witted comedy, directed by Elaine Mroz-Bunnell, follows the increasingly frantic Parker Strickland as Phillip, an average guy whose immediate concern isn't calling the police, but rather how this inconvenient corpse will ruin his meticulously planned night. He quickly enlists the help of his bewildered and morally conflicted friends, played by Jackson Greathouse and Simon Atkinson, turning a potential crime scene into a chaotic and hilarious problem-solving session. As the minutes tick by, the group’s panicked attempts to handle the situation spiral into a series of absurd misadventures and comedic misunderstandings, testing their loyalty and their wits. Written by and co-starring Joshua Garcia, with Aidan Alich rounding out the cast, this brisk nine-minute farce masterfully blends dark humor with relatable panic, creating a uproarious story about the lengths to which friends will go to salvage a disastrous situation. The tone is a delightful mix of claustrophobic chaos and witty dialogue, promising viewers a clever and compact comedy about the worst possible houseguest.
